Baked Macaroni and cheese Recipe

Ingredients:

8 oz elbow macaroni
4 tbsp butter
4 tbsp flour
2 c milk
1/2 tsp salt
2 c shredded cheddar cheese (mild or sharp)
1/2 c breadcrumbs
black ground pepper to taste

Directions:

Prepare pasta as directed on package. Preheat oven to 400º. Spray baking dish with non-stick spray.
Melt butter in a large saucepan. Add flour mixed with salt and pepper, using a whisk to stir until well blended. Pour milk in gradually, stirring constantly.
Bring to a boiling point and boil for 2 mins (stirring constantly) Reduce heat and cook for 10 mins (stirring constantly). Gradually add shredded cheddar cheese and simmer another 5 mins until cheese melts. stirring occasionally. Take off heat, add macaroni and toss until mixed. Pour into well buttered baking dish. Sprinkle with breadcrumbs.
Bake for 20 mins. or until golden brown.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
4
